Verilənlər bazasının modelləri Sahələrin xüsusiyyətləri. Verilənlərin tipləri Verilənlər bazası sisteminin arxitekturası 5


Var, Varp –Seçilmiş bölüm üzrə dispersiyanı hesablamaq üçün istifadə edilir. Stdev, Stevp



Yüklə 0,74 Mb.
səhifə26/30
tarix24.12.2023
ölçüsü0,74 Mb.
#191392
1   ...   22   23   24   25   26   27   28   29   30
Veril nl r bazas n n modell ri Sah l rin x susiyy tl ri. Veril n

Var, Varp –Seçilmiş bölüm üzrə dispersiyanı hesablamaq üçün istifadə edilir.

  • Stdev, Stevp – Seçilmiş bölüm üzrə dispersiyanın kvadrat kökünü hesablamağa imkan verir.

  • First, Last – Cədvəl və ya seçilmiş bölüm üzrə birinci və sonuncu yazılanları tapmağa imkan verir.

    25. DELETE instruksiyası


    Sorğuların qurulması zamanı lazım olmayan yazıların silinməsə ehtiyac olur. Bunu yarinə yetirmək üçün Delete instruksiyasından istifadə olunur. Bu sorğuları qurmaq üçün 2 üsuldan istifadə edilir.



    1. Конструктор(Design) rejimində hər hansı bir sorğunu qurduqdan sonra “İşçi sahədə” konteks menyunu açaraq Тип Запроса bölümündən Удаление seçilməlidir.

    Delete *
    FROM Alish;
    Bu sorğu alış cədvəlində bütün verilənləri silmək üçün istifadə edilir. Əgər müəyyən şərtə cavab verən verilənləri silmək lazımdırsa, WHERE operatorundan istifadə olunur. Məs : Alish cədvəlində Alış qiyməti 5-dən aşağı olanları silmək üçün aşağıdakı SQL kodunu yazırıq:
    Delete *
    FROM Alish
    WHERE Alish_qiy<5;
    Alish və Satish cədvəllərində bütün verilənləri silmək üçün aşağıdakı SQL kodunu yazmaq lazımdır:
    Delete *
    FROM Alish
    INNER JOIN Satish
    ON Alish.Malin_adi=Satish.Malin_kodu;

    26. UPDATE instruksiyası


    Verilənlər bazasının qurulması zamanı müəyyən verilənlərin qiymətlərini dəyişilməsinə ehtiyac olur. Bu əməliyyatı yerinə yetirmək üçün UPDATE tipli sorğulardan istifadə olunur. Bu sorğuları 2 üsulla qurmaq olar:



    1. SQL rejimində uyğun proqramın yazılması ilə

    2. Конструктор(Design) rejimində sahələr bölümündə konteks menyunu açaraq,

    Тип запроса  Обновление və ya
    Query Tupe  Update əməliyyatını yerinə yetirməliyik.
    Bu cür sorğuların ümumi yazılışı aşağıdakı kimidir :
    Update Cədvəlin adı
    Set bölümün adı= “Qiyməti”;
    Məsələn: Alış cədvəlində malın qiymətini 1 manat artırmaq üçün aşağıdakı SQL kodunu yazmaq olar.
    UPDATE Alish
    SET Alish_qiy=Alish_qiy+1;
    Əgər müəyyən şərtlər daxilində yenilənməni yerinə yetirmək lazımdırsa, onda WHERE operatorundan istifadə olunur. Məs:
    Alış cədvəlində malın adı dəftər olan verilənlərin alış qiymətini 2 dəfə artırmaq üçün aşağıdakı SQL kodundan istifadə etmək olar :
    UPDATE Alish
    SET Alish_qiy=Alish_qiy*2
    WHERE Malin_adi= “dəftər”;
    Bu zaman ehtiyac olarsa WHERE operatorunda məntiq əmrlərindən istifadə etmək olar.
    Tarixə görə malın sayını 2 dəfə artırmaq üçün SQL belə yazılır:
    UPDATE Alish
    SET Alish.Alish_sayi=Alish_sayi*2
    WHERE Alish.Alish_tarixi =#11/1/2010#;
    Bir neçə cədvəl üzrə verilənlərin yenilənməsi üçün aşağıdakı SQL kodundan istifadə etmək olar:
    UPDATE Alish
    INNER JOIN Satish
    ON Alish.Malin_kodu=Satish.Malin_kodu
    SET Alish.Alish_sayi=Alish_sayi +2
    WHERE Alish.Alish_tarixi=#11/1/2010#;



    Yüklə 0,74 Mb.

    Dostları ilə paylaş:
  • 1   ...   22   23   24   25   26   27   28   29   30




    Verilənlər bazası müəlliflik hüququ ilə müdafiə olunur ©azkurs.org 2024
    rəhbərliyinə müraciət

    gir | qeydiyyatdan keç
        Ana səhifə


    yükləyin